3. Setup and Installation (Consumable Replacement)

Replacing consumables in your SL60 plasma torch is a critical maintenance task. Always ensure the plasma cutter is powered off and disconnected from the power source before attempting any replacement.

  1. La sicurezza prima di tutto: Disconnect the plasma cutter from the main power supply.
  2. Access Torch Head: Carefully unscrew the retaining cap or nozzle assembly from the torch head.
  3. Remove Worn Parts: Remove the old electrode, tip, swirl ring, and any O-rings. Inspect for wear and discard damaged components.
  4. Installare nuovi O-ring: Replace any worn O-rings (8-3486, 8-3487) with new ones from the kit. Ensure they are properly seated to maintain a good seal.
  5. Installare il nuovo elettrodo: Insert a new 9-8215 electrode into its designated position.
  6. Installa nuovo suggerimento: Select the appropriate 40 Amp tip (9-8207 or 9-8208) for your cutting application and install it.
  7. Rimontare la torcia: Carefully reassemble the torch head, ensuring all components are tightened securely but not overtightened.
  8. Attach Stand-off Guide: If required for your application, attach the 9-8251 stand-off guide to maintain proper cutting distance.

Refer to your specific Cutmaster 39 plasma cutter manual for detailed torch assembly instructions and safety precautions.

4. Operating Considerations (Using Consumables)

The performance of your plasma cutting system is directly affected by the condition and correct selection of consumables. The 40 Amp tips (9-8207, 9-8208) included in this kit are designed for specific cutting thicknesses and materials.

  • Selezione della punta: Usa sempre quello corretto amperage tip for your cutting requirements. Using an incorrect tip can lead to poor cut quality and premature wear.
  • Usura degli elettrodi: Electrodes wear down over time. A worn electrode will result in a wider, less precise cut and can damage other torch components. Replace electrodes as soon as significant pitting or wear is observed.
  • O-Ring Integrity: Ensure O-rings are free from nicks or damage. Damaged O-rings can lead to gas leaks, affecting arc stability and cut quality.
  • Stand-off Guide: The stand-off guide helps maintain a consistent distance between the torch tip and the workpiece, which is crucial for optimal cut quality and consumable life.

5. Manutenzione

Regular inspection and timely replacement of consumables are key to efficient plasma cutting and extending the life of your torch.

  • Ispezione giornaliera: Before each use, inspect the electrode and tip for signs of wear, such as excessive pitting, discoloration, or a widened orifice.
  • Pulizia: Keep all torch components clean and free from debris, slag, or moisture.
  • Magazzinaggio: Store unused consumables in the provided storage box in a dry, clean environment to prevent contamination and damage.
  • Programma di sostituzione: Replace consumables proactively based on usage and cut quality degradation, rather than waiting for complete failure.

6. Troubleshooting Common Issues Related to Consumables

Many common plasma cutting problems can be attributed to worn or incorrectly installed consumables.

SintomoPossible Consumable CauseSoluzione
Poor cut quality, excessive drossWorn tip orifice, incorrect tip amprabbiaReplace tip, ensure correct tip for amprabbia
Short consumable lifeIncorrect operating parameters, improper stand-off distance, worn electrodeAdjust parameters, use stand-off guide, replace electrode
Arc instability, difficulty starting arcWorn electrode, damaged O-rings (gas leak)Replace electrode, inspect and replace O-rings
Surriscaldamento della torciaDamaged O-rings (poor cooling), incorrect assemblyInspect and replace O-rings, reassemble torch correctly
